The award was given as a part of the NALIP’s Latino Media Festival, an annual two-day event meant to celebrate the best of U.S. Latinx content across all media platforms, including narrative short films, TV pilots, digital content, documentary shorts and tech narratives.
NALIP is a non-profit advocacy group promoting the professional needs of Latinx artists in media.
